GA-H67A-UD3H-B3 with i3 2100 2nd generation user here.
Can anyone give me some hints how to wake up this system from sleep via a USB keyboard?
S3 already set up in BIOS but it seems to me the USB keyboard disable until Windows 7 kick in. Did I use the wrong USB port? Which USB port should I use?
Also, my previous MB I can use the same USB keyboard during the boot up and BIOS screen. But this MB I am not able to use the USB keyboard until after Windows 7 boot up.
Am I just using the wrong USB input port.
Thanks for your help in advance.

Hi and welcome to the Gigabyte Forum.
In the BIOS you need to have Legacy USB Devices enabled to be able to use the keyboard before Windows loads the drivers.

What you need to do is go into the BIOS main page and press the CTRL + F1 key. There is a new hidden setting called Wake from USB Device S3
